RJS RESOURCING LTD is seeking a passionate Registered Manager for a children’s residential home in Harrow. The successful candidate will ensure high-quality care and compliance with regulations, lead a dedicated team, and foster a nurturing environment for children with Emotional and Behavioural Difficulties (EBD).
The position offers a competitive salary of £55,000 - £65,000 along with ongoing professional development in a supportive setting.
